376589503788946160785844798819394981676873748
Even
376589503788946160785844798819394981676873748 is even
Previous even number is 376589503788946160785844798819394981676873746
Next even number is 376589503788946160785844798819394981676873750
Cubed
53407793264460380935328835729191787187311085312197444611917066949578808265311898507676476591607711749404196022945063633417470347484992
Squared
141819654364004694790634809063785959207396439172109668966376599534370073221875646731567504
Binary
10000111000110000100100010101111100001110011111111011100100111000111101000011100100100100011100111011110111011101011011101111110011100111100000010100